Near-Threshold Operation: Technology, Building Blocks and Architecture

2019 
This chapter explores the key aspects of near-threshold operation. Technology constraints, building blocks and architectural aspects for operating circuits at ultra-low voltage are discussed. All the simulations and prototypes developed in Chap. 2–6 were acquired using a 40-nm CMOS technology. The transistor behaviour of said technology is the base of all the design considerations made further on. Section 2.1 lays out the ground work for this: transistor operating regions, device sizing, FO4 inverter performance and others are presented. These analyses enable an intuitive but surprisingly accurate insight in the microcontroller prototypes developed further in this work.
